logo

Output 91da6788f8fb14d7236bbbefc03b60a8daefb37f1a6fa5b7ab028bd3f43be467:7

value
75263
script pubkey
OP_0 OP_PUSHBYTES_20 c3d1f159202bddada3a156bd3d255382cc52eb91
address
bc1qc0glzkfq90w6mgap267n6f2nstx996u3d72lu6
transaction
91da6788f8fb14d7236bbbefc03b60a8daefb37f1a6fa5b7ab028bd3f43be467